Weeks after Texas primarily based Cal-Maine Foods, Inc., the nation’s largest producer and distributor of recent eggs, discovered the chook flu in its rooster, one other outbreak was discovered amongst its dairy cattle.

While that is uncommon, H5N1 chook flu viruses can spread to cows and mammals uncovered to environments contaminated with the virus.

So far there have been eight states linked with the chook flu — Idaho, Kansas, Michigan, New Mexico, North Carolina, Ohio, Texas and South Dakota.

Health officers from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) say that the danger to the general public is low and that correct dealing with and storage of meals will additional cut back the danger of spreading.

What is the chook flu?

The Highly Pathogenic Avian Influenza (HPAI) is a extremely contagious illness present in poultry that may be lethal. This is attributable to extremely pathogenic avian influenza (HPAI) A(H5N1) (“H5N1 bird flu”) viruses. 

How does the chook flu unfold?

The chook flu can unfold primarily via contact with contaminated birds and publicity to areas the place the virus is current.

How to stop the unfold of chook flu

  • Avoid direct contact with wild birds and observe wild birds solely from a distance, at any time when potential.
  • Don’t contact sick or lifeless birds, their feces or litter or any floor or water supply (e.g., ponds, waterers, buckets, pans, troughs) that could be contaminated with their saliva, feces, or another bodily fluids with out carrying private protecting gear (PPE).
  • Wash your arms with cleaning soap and water after touching birds or different sick animals.
  • Change your garments after contact with wild birds, poultry and sick animals.

Is chook flu lethal?

The avian (chook) influenza viruses often don’t infect folks, however there was some uncommon instances of human an infection.

Illness in people from avian influenza virus infections have ranged in severity from no signs or delicate sickness to extreme illness that resulted in dying, in accordance with the CDC.

Avian flu signs

Signs and signs of chook flu virus infections in people have diversified:

  • Conjunctivitis
  • Mild flu-like higher respiratory signs
  • Pneumonia requiring hospitalization with and fever of 100ºF or larger
  • Cough
  • Sore throat
  • Runny or stuff nostril
  • Muscle or physique aches
  • Headaches
  • Fatigue and shortness of breath or problem respiratory

Less widespread indicators and signs embody diarrhea, nausea, vomiting, or seizures, in accordance with the CDC.

Can you get chook flu from eggs?

The possibilities of eggs being contaminated from contaminated poultry within the retail market is low. The FDA and the USDA Food Safety and Inspection Service (FSIS) joint danger evaluation decided the danger of customers turning into contaminated with HPAI is decreased even additional with safeguards in place, like correctly ready and saved meals and testing of flocks and federal inspection applications.
